WebJun 12, 2014 · Chunking is the act of breaking a component into smaller “chunks” of related information. This very sentence you are reading is composed of individual letters that have been “chunked” together to form words and a sentence. Every skill is composed of chunks that aggregate to form the greater whole. WebNov 12, 2009 · About This Teaching Strategy. A Chunking activity involves breaking down a difficult text into more manageable pieces and having students rewrite these “chunks” in their own words. You can use this strategy with challenging texts of any length. WebThe chunks taught in Level 9 consist of: ang, ank, ing, ink, ong, onk, ung, and unk. WebAug 24, 2024 · Chunk extraction or partial parsing is a process of meaningful extracting short phrases from the sentence (tagged with Part-of-Speech). Chunks are made up of words and the kinds of words are defined using the part-of-speech tags. One can even define a pattern or words that can’t be a part of chuck and such words are known as …

When we speak and write, we repeat a lot of phrases and clauses, such as on the other hand, a lot of, at the moment, you know, you see, I mean. Some of these phrases, or chunks of language, are very common and they have …

There are three main indicators of meaningful “chunks” (i.e., clauses and phrases) in sentences: Punctuation marks such as colons, semi-colons and commas are the most obvious signals of phrases and clauses. WebTo chunk a sentence using OpenNLP library, you need to −. Tokenize the sentence. Generate POS tags for it. Load the en-chunker.bin model using the ChunkerModel class. Instantiate the ChunkerME class. Chunk the sentences using the chunk() method … WebWatch on.
